The evolution of digital screens

The latest LG TV has a screen less than 3mm thick, is it possible? This screen is as thin as a sheet of paper. Many technology companies are developing more flexible screens to save space and gain comfort without diminishing their properties. In addition to televisions, computers and mobile phones are also developing technology to achieve increasingly thinner screens but with the same quality. An example of how these devices will be can be seen in the Samsung Flex: a flexible phone with curved designs that can be folded practically in half.

We welcome organ bioprinters

The company Organovo has developed the first bioprinter capable of creating custom organs . It works by creating cell by cell individually, to avoid rejection at the time of being transplanted. Although it still takes a few years to become fully available, this bioprinter will represent a technological breakthrough for the healthcare sector. Each individual cell is based on cells from a sample obtained from the client’s body. This avoids rejection by the patient. According to Organovo, the veins and arteries will be available in 5 years, and other more complex organs, such as the heart and liver, in 10.

The app industry continues to grow

Applications are not far behind in the technological future. According to data collected by Statista , it is expected that in 2017 there will be 268 billion downloads of apps. These very positive data confirm that the use of apps is increasing. There is no doubt that the money invested in this sector will also see a considerable increase. As for the markets; iOs and Android will continue to be the main stores from which users download apps. Also, the freemium model will account for more than 90% of the app downloads . In 2017 there will also be an increase in mobile applications for the sector of fitness and well-being. Almost 42 million people will have mobile applications to improve their well-being.
